How to verify property details for 6107 Bedford Falls Circle

Because address data can vary by jurisdiction, the most reliable way to confirm details for 6107 Bedford Falls Circle is to start with official county or municipal records. Use the steps below to build a verified, up-to-date profile.

  1. Identify the jurisdiction: confirm the county and state using a geocoding tool or by asking the seller/agent.
  2. Search the address in the county assessor’s online portal to pull the parcel ID, ownership name, and tax status.
  3. Cross-reference the parcel ID with the local recorder’s deed index to review current title and any encumbrances.
  4. Check local planning and zoning for permits, zoning classification, and lot size specifications.
  5. Optional: request a title report or property profile from a licensed title company for a consolidated summary.

These steps form a durable process that remains useful regardless of market fluctuations or temporary listing status.

Key terms and concepts for ongoing research

These definitions will help you navigate the research process for 6107 Bedford Falls Circle and similar properties.

  • APN (Assessor’s Parcel Number): A unique identifier used by the county to track parcels for tax and assessment purposes.
  • Metes and bounds: A legal description that outlines boundaries using physical features and measurements.
  • Zoning: Municipal regulations that dictate permitted land uses within defined districts.
  • CC&Rs: Covenants, Conditions, and Restrictions that govern use and appearance in planned communities or subdivisions.
  • Encumbrance: A claim or lien on a property that can affect transferability or use, such as mortgages, easements, or judgments.
